To calculate engine capacity, primarily measured in cubic centimeters (cc) or liters, you’ll need the bore (cylinder diameter), stroke (distance the piston travels), and the number of cylinders. The formula is: Engine Capacity = π/4 × Bore^2 × Stroke × Number of Cylinders. The result describes the volume of air/fuel mixture an engine can ingest during one cycle across all cylinders, fundamentally reflecting its power potential. Measure bore and stroke in the same units for accurate results, commonly converting to cubic centimeters for smaller engines or to liters for automotive engines. Remember, a higher engine capacity typically indicates more power but can also impact fuel consumption and emissions. This calculation provides a useful metric for comparing engines or understanding modifications’ impacts on engine performance.

The pH of a sodium hydroxide (NaOH) solution depends on its concentration. Pure sodium hydroxide is a solid at room temperature, but when dissolved in water, it releases hydroxide ions (OH⁻), making the solution strongly basic. The pH scale ranges from 0 to 14, with 7 being neutral. A pH less than 7 indicates acidity, while a pH greater than 7 indicates alkalinity. NaOH solutions have pH values typically above 7, indicating their basic nature. For instance, a 0.1 M NaOH solution has a pH of about 13, highlighting its strong basicity. This property makes NaOH useful in various applications, such as soap making, paper manufacturing, and as a chemical reagent. However, handling NaOH requires caution due to its corrosive nature and potential for causing chemical burns. Always use appropriate safety measures when working with NaOH solutions.

Dendrites are the fibers that receive signals from other neurons. These branched extensions emerge from the neuron’s cell body, providing a large surface area to facilitate connections to other neurons through synapses. Dendrites play a critical role in the transmission of neural signals, effectively capturing neurotransmitters released from the axon terminals of adjacent neurons. This process initiates electrical changes within the neuron that can lead to the generation of a nerve impulse or action potential if the stimulus is strong enough. Unlike axons, which typically carry signals away from the cell body to other neurons or muscles, dendrites specialize in receiving these incoming signals, making them fundamental to neural communication and the integration of information within the brain and nervous system.

Acetate fibers are synthetic fibers made from cellulose, primarily derived from wood pulp. They are formed by spinning cellulose acetate, which is produced by treating cellulose with acetic anhydride and acetic acid, into fibers. Acetate fibers are known for their silk-like appearance, smooth texture, and high luster. They are also highly drapable, resist shrinkage, moths, and mildew, but are not as strong as other synthetic or natural fibers and can be weakened by high temperatures. These characteristics make them popular in the manufacture of clothing such as dresses, linings, and wedding gowns, as well as home furnishings and cigarette filters. While not as widely used as polyester or nylon, acetate fibers offer specific aesthetic qualities and comfort that make them unique in certain applications.

Spun yarn is created by twisting or spinning staple fibers together to form a cohesive thread. Key characteristics include its softness, due to the fibers’ natural origins, such as cotton, wool, or synthetic short fibers. It often has a more textured appearance compared to filament yarn, contributing to its aesthetic appeal in various fabrics. Spun yarn also offers good elasticity and strength, making it versatile for different textile applications. However, it can be prone to pilling and requires careful handling during washing and use. Its breathability and moisture-wicking properties make it popular for clothing and home textiles, offering comfort and functionality.

High Density Polyethylene (HDPE) is made from ethylene, which is a hydrocarbon derived from natural gas or petroleum. The process of creating HDPE involves polymerizing ethylene under high pressure and temperature, leading to the formation of long, linear molecular chains. These dense chains give HDPE its characteristic strength, rigidity, and high melting point. HDPE is distinguished by its lack of branching, which results in a tightly packed structure, thus termed ‘high density’. This material is widely used for products requiring durability and moisture resistance, like plastic bottles, pipes, and outdoor furniture. HDPE’s ability to be recycled makes it a preferred choice in efforts toward sustainability.
